I would rethink that OS .46
I started with a Tower Trainer as well and it is a ok plane. The covering is that cheesy contact paper which does its job but it failed when I put an OS .46 on the plane.
IMHO the .46 is much more engine that this plane can handle assuming you are going to buy the arf.
When I put the OS on the plane and went to full speed during a banking turn, something broke on the right wing and it went spiralling down. I believe that I heard a "pop" then saw the contact paper on the top of the right wing flapping and the plane quickly when into a unrecoverable spiral.
Before the OS, I had a Tower Hobbies .40 on it and it ran fine. If you do put the .46 on it then set the throttle to not allow full speed. Better safe than sorry.
BTW, I love the OS .46. I have two of them now and think they are worth the extra money compared to other .45 or .46 engines.
